Is Memphis or Spokane more affordable?
Memphis has a median rent of $950/month, while Spokane is $1,200/month. Memphis is more affordable for renters.

Tennessee has no state income tax. Washington has no state income tax. Both have the same state income tax rate.
Memphis gets 214 sunny days/year. Spokane gets 172 sunny days/year. Avg high in Memphis: 70°F. Avg high in Spokane: 57°F
